Radiovce (Macedonian: Радиовце, Macedonian pronunciation: [raˈdiɔftsɛ]; Albanian: Radovec) is a village in Brvenica Municipality near the town of Tetovo in North Macedonia.

Population and demographics

Radiovce is attested in the 1467/68 Ottoman tax registry (defter) for the Nahiyah of Kalkandelen. The village had a total of 20 Christian households and 3 widows.[1]

As of the 2021 census, Radiovce had 885 residents with the following ethnic composition:[2]

  • Albanians 541
  • Macedonians 330
  • Persons for whom data are taken from administrative sources 14

According to the 2002 census, the village had a total of 1049 inhabitants.[3] Ethnic groups in the village include:[3]

According to the 1942 Albanian census, Radiovce was inhabited by 317 Serbs, 5 Bulgarians and 148 Muslim Albanians.[4]

In statistics gathered by Vasil Kanchov in 1900, the village of Radiovce (Radiovci) was inhabited by 150 Christian Bulgarians.[5]
